摘要
The YbInCu4 exhibits a first-order phase transition associated with a transformation of the valence state of the Yb ion. The effect of alloying on the valence transition in Yb1-xCexInCu4 ( 0 <= x <= 0.2) has been investigated by specific heat C measurements in the range 5-300 K. The C vs. T dependence in YbInCu4 reveals sharp peak at TV 39 K. This peak shifts to higher temperatures with x and its shape gradually transforms to that of continuous phase transition. The specific heat measurements have also been made for nonmagnetic isomorphous compound YInCu. The comparison of YInCu4 data with those of Yb1-xCexInCu4 allows an estimate of the value of entropy Delta S released at the phase transition. The Sommerfeld coefficient values in the Yb1-xCexInCu4 family of compounds were found increasing with Ce concentration. (c) 2007 Elsevier B. V. All rights reserved.
